ACCO BRANDS Corp (ACCO) reported that director Robert J. Keller received a grant of 4,514.3000 Restricted Stock Units (RSUs) on September 9, 2026 under the company’s Incentive Plan. Following this award, he holds 264,536.6700 RSUs directly.

The RSUs are immediately vested or vest on the one-year anniversary of the grant date and have been deferred under ACCO’s Deferred Compensation Plan for Non-Employee Directors. Each RSU represents the right to receive one share of common stock upon the earlier of Keller’s death or disability, or his cessation of service on the Board.

Restricted Stock Units financial
"Restricted Stock Units (RSUs) granted under the Issuer's Incentive Plan"
Restricted stock units are a type of company reward where employees are promised shares of stock, but they only fully own these shares after meeting certain conditions, like staying with the company for a set time. They matter because they can become valuable assets and are often used to motivate employees to help the company succeed.
